FIG 1. Brain and ventricular changes before and after treatment in a patient with hyperthyroidism.

A, Sagittal T1-weighted image near the midline of the brain.

B, Registered subtraction image. The low-signal-intensity boundaries at the cortex (large arrow) indicate reduced brain size, and the low-signal-intensity seen more centrally (small arrow) indicates ventricular enlargement.
